The North Face Men's Cipher Windstopper Jacket
Featuring an innovative windproof soft shell with added stretch panels, the hooded North Face Cipher Windstopper Jacket for men offers increased mobility and an athletic fit for any activity.
- 100% polyester Gore WINDSTOPPER®soft shell 3L with DWR
- Panels: 90% polyester, 10% elastane 4-way stretch
- Adjustable, attached hood with elastic-bound edge
- Alpine fit
- Weight: 420 g

Excellent Rain Jacket
I just moved to Seattle and needed a good light rain jacket and decided to purchase The North Face Cipher. I really like this jacket. It's lightweight but keeps me warm. Rain water would bead off the jacket and roll off. I still can't get used to that and would observe it from time to time for chuckles. The fit is a little on the smaller side like any young men's clothes out there. There are zips for the pockets and the zips go all the way to the chest so be forewarned if that's not your style. I would definitely recommend this. I'm looking for a woman's cipher for a gift but no luck so far.
